BookAuthority vs Zapier: The Verdict

⚡ Summary:

BookAuthority: BookAuthority is a book recommendation website that provides curated lists of the best books in different genres and categories. It uses an algorithm and reviews from publications, experts, and readers to score and rank books.

Zapier: Zapier is an automation and integration tool that connects web apps together. It allows you to connect your favorite apps, services and platforms in seconds to automate repetitive tasks without code.

Zapier
Zapier Features
  • Connects and automates workflows between web apps
  • Prebuilt integrations called Zaps to connect apps
  • Visual editor to build workflows between apps
  • Built-in triggers and actions for apps
  • Scheduling and monitoring of automation workflows
  • Multi-step workflows between many apps
  • Integration with over 3000 apps via Webhooks, APIs, etc
  • Task automation, data transfer, alert notifications
  • Cloud-based, no coding required
